My MkIII never, ever saw the redline, simply due to the fact that at 6000rpm, it utterly ran out of puff.  You could really, really feel the power drop off, and redline was at 6500.  You would have to be a murderour b'stard to persuade it up to there.  Peak power was at 5400.  So I can understand a MkIV getting a bit wheezy at those levels as well.

 

The thing is, the redline isn't anything to do with power.  It's just the point at which the engine can rev at before it suffers undue wear and tear, or catastrophic failure.

 

Cars which have their peak power near the redline (Ford Mondeo ST200 - 6500rpm redline, 6300rpm peak power!) are nasty to drive anyway.  Be happy with your spread of torque :)  You don't need to rev the arse off a Supra to accelerate quickly - just change up at 5500 to 6000 and you'll drop right back into the 2nd turbo power band - lovely.

I agree that you don't need to be anywhere near the redline on the road.

But on a *UK-spec* the 2nd-turbo doesn't come in til a lot higher up than a Jap-spec.   about 4800rpm is when it goes.

 

At TRAX on the track session, I deliberately went no higher than about 6000rpm or so, which made it go plenty quick, BUT i distinctly noticed that when i changed up to the next gear it dropped way off the big power band, and there was a small delay until the revs got up to about 4800 or 5000rpm anbd the 2nd turbo blew hard.

 

So definitely on a UK-spec when you really do want to go flat-out then i think that you need to be really quite near the redline (is it 6800rpm ?? not sure...) in order that you engage the next gear at a high enough revs that you don't suffer a delay before the 2nd turbo comes in again.    

 

Like Ian said, it's not so much to do with peak power, but it *is* to do with what revs you get when you change up to the next gear.

Jap-specs are probably less affected as the 2nd-turbo comes in about 4000rpm or so.

well yes the lag is decreased on a modded UK car BUT it's still there (obviosly you can't get rid of it as it's a turbo....).

I still notice a very definite delay when going for it.   I think it's more to do with the fact that there is now a really noticeable power-step at about 4800rpm (SAME rpm level as an unmodded car, but the power-step is bigger so it's much more noticeable).    When i was at TRAX, on every upchange it dropped off the 2nd-turbo and there was a delay before the revs and boost picked up again.  

I think actually (having experienced Martins car) that this *may* be partially due to me having a bleed-valve.   The characteristics of the bleed-valve (compared to a DSBC for example) result in a more noticeable power-step.    I remember from the run in Martin's car that although the power was roughly the same, it had a smoother transition from 1st turbo to 2nd turbo.        might have been my imagination but would be interested to do a bit of back-to-back comparison.       DSBC is probably a better way of controlling boost than a bleed-valve but i don't really want to spend that sort of money to buy one and install one.
